In geometry, a three dimensional shape can be defined as a solid figure or an object or shape that has three dimensions— length, width, and height. Unlike two dimensional shapes, three-dimensional shapes have height, which is the same as thickness or depth. Three dimensional is also written as 3D and hence, these figures are commonly called .... At the top layer, Shape objects are easy to use and provide many ...scale_shape() maps discrete variables to six easily discernible shapes. If you have more than six levels, you will get a warning message, and the seventh and subsequent levels will not appear on the plot. Use scale_shape_manual() to supply your own values. You can not map a continuous variable to shape unless scale_shape_binned() is used. Cube, pyramid, and cone are few examples of 3D shapes. 3D shapes have faces, edges and vertices. A face is a flat or curved surface on a 3D shape. An edge is where two faces meet. A vertex is a point where edges meet. Different 3D shapes have different numbers of vertices. Classify shapes and solve problems using what we know of the …Parallelograms are quadrilaterals with two pairs of parallel sides and two pairs of angles with the same measure. The opposite sides have the same length, and adjacent angles are supplementary. Rectangles are quadrilaterals with four 90 ∘ ‍ angles. The adjacent sides are perpendicular. A star should be thought of as having a set of “inner points” and “outer points”.A circle is the simplest CSS shape. Apply the border-radius: 50%; property to an element with identical width and height, and you’ll get a circle. The border-top-left-radius, border-top-right-radius, border-bottom-left-radius or border-bottom-right-radius property with the value 100% will make a quarter-circle.Find 109 different ways to say shape, along with antonyms, related words, and example sentences at Thesaurus.com.Oct 31, 2022 · The output of np.shape () is a tuple of integers.
